  1. The approval of a 29.5% stake sale in Hindustan Zinc Ltd (HZL) has been given by the Cabinet Committee on Economic Affairs (CCEA). Complete Stake sale has more than 124.96 crore shares which would raise around Rs 38,000 crores at the current market price.
  2. Kolkata become the first metro city in India country that completely registers for biodiversity. Kolkata Municipal Corporation released the People’s Biodiversity Register (PBR), a document with details about the floral and faunal varieties in the city as well as its land use and human activities.

  5. The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has permitted trade transactions with Sri Lanka to be handled in Indian Rupees (INR), outside the Asian Clearing Union (ACU) mechanism, due to the difficulty faced by exporters in obtaining revenues from the island country.
  6. Ruskin Bond released a new book named “Listen to Your Heart: The London Adventure. This book was published by Penguin Random House India (PRHI) on Ruskin Bond’s 88th birthday (19th May 2022).
  7. All banks have been urged by the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) to offer consumers the option of Interoperable Card-less Cash Withdrawal (ICCW) at their ATMs. At their ATMs, all banks, ATM networks, and WLAOs may offer the option of ICCW.

International Missing Children’s Day is an awareness event that is observed every year on the 25th of May. The aims of the day are to place a spotlight on the issue of child abduction, educate parents on safeguarding measures to protect their children and also honour those who have never been found and celebrate those who have.

  12. In Manipur, the 4th Edition of State-Level Shirui Lily Festival 2022 has begun. This annual festival is organised by the Department of Tourism, Government of Manipur with an aim to create and raise awareness of the Shirui Lily flower which is also the State Flower of Manipur.
